This is a really fun activity to let your child's imagination soar! Using what they already know about ocean life, have them create their own ocean animal! Ask them questions like, 'Where does your animal live? Cold water, hot water, by the beach or deep in the ocean?', 'How many eyes does your animal have? Do they need eyes if they are deep in the ocean?', 'How does your animal swim? With fins? With flippers? With tentacles?" They may draw this animal, or just discuss. Next, have them think of a story for their animal. Does the animal have a family? What does the animal do first thing in the morning? Does the animal go to school? Does the animal go to work? Let the story unfold and ask questions if need be. Your child will most likely continue to think of stories for this animal, and probably think of more characters! It's a super fun way to "write" stories before they can write words.
